What are the material implications of engineered wood in budget furniture?
Manufacturing costs dictate the material selection process for affordable office equipment. This desk utilizes E1 engineered wood, a composite material constructed from compressed wood fibers and binding agents. The E1 classification refers to formaldehyde emission standards, ensuring the product meets established indoor air quality regulations. Engineered wood offers consistent density and resistance to warping compared to solid timber alternatives, making it suitable for mass production.
The surface treatment provides scratch resistance and wear tolerance, though prolonged exposure to moisture or heavy mechanical stress may compromise the laminate over time. Steel frame components receive protective coatings to prevent corrosion and maintain structural rigidity. Consumers should recognize that budget materials prioritize functional adequacy over premium longevity, requiring careful weight management to preserve the unit. Regular maintenance extends the operational lifespan significantly.

What practical considerations govern the final purchase decision?
Spatial constraints and equipment requirements ultimately determine whether a clearance desk meets specific operational needs. The listed dimensions measure approximately one hundred forty-seven centimeters in width, one hundred twelve centimeters in depth, and seventy-five centimeters in height. These measurements accommodate standard desktop computers, dual displays, and peripheral devices while leaving adequate room for active work. The eighty-kilogram weight capacity provides sufficient margin for typical home office configurations, though users should distribute load evenly across the surface.
Shelf compartments support up to twenty kilograms each, making them suitable for books, binders, and small organizational tools. Delivery logistics require planning, as standard shipping options necessitate adequate access routes for large parcel delivery. Buyers should measure their intended placement area, verify floor load capacity, and confirm that the aesthetic aligns with existing interior design schemes before finalizing the transaction. Thorough preparation prevents costly returns and installation delays.
